As your coordinative as well as artistic skill develop, your backgrounds will be increasingly "better" with every new canvas. Consistency is almost impossible to maintain. But what you CAN do is to try to make as many backgrounds simultaneously as possible, never really finishing anyone. Work an hour or two on this one. Work on the next. Work on another, come back to the first, return to the second etc etc, letting every image develop with your own technique.

But sometime, you'll HAVE to let them go. You will hate them within 6 months, but you will love them again in 12.
